Alvamar Country Club, located in scenic Lawrence, Kansas, offers 36 holes of championship golf on two 18-hole golf courses, the Member’s Course and the Championship Course (Home to the University of Kansas golf teams). The Member’s Course is a private club, open to members and guests only. The Member’s Course is naturally wooded and steeply-sloped with narrow fairways and small undulating greens. At 6,829 yards from the black tees, the Member’s Course at Alvamar Country Club is one of the most difficult courses in the state of Kansas. Meanwhile, the Championship Course is comprised of the Jayhawk and Quail Creek nine-hole courses. Characterized by large Bentgrass greens and flowing fairways, the parkland-style course is known for its unique combination of playability and tests of skill. Golfers of all skill levels will enjoy the Championship Course, whether they are seeking a challenging game or a relaxed golf outing.
